Transaction 0860838e21fc5fdae70d15fe558729ddd5aa1324bec734cfdbd8e840df7b9529
1 Input
2 Outputs
- 0860838e21fc5fdae70d15fe558729ddd5aa1324bec734cfdbd8e840df7b9529:0
- 0860838e21fc5fdae70d15fe558729ddd5aa1324bec734cfdbd8e840df7b9529:1
value 1800000
address 16CBYm8SsSzBRWh3pAB3P6wS8W39BbsKyZ
value 29785071
address 1CjredMiqvcBHuSomAGzdqGZ6KxXjp8Tsi